Grape seed oil has a moderately high smoke point of approximately 216 °C (421 °F). Due to its clean, light taste, and high polyunsaturated fat content, it may be used as an ingredient in salad dressings and mayonnaise and as a base for oil infusions of garlic, rosemary, or other herbs or spices. It is widely used in baked goods, pancakes, and waffles. It is sprayed on raisins to help them retain their flavor.

WebFeb 25, 2024 · You'll notice that olive oil is much higher in monounsaturated fat than grapeseed oil. This type of fat has been shown to be cardioprotective. 12 It helps to lower LDL 13 (“bad” cholesterol) while increasing HDL 14 (“good” cholesterol). Olive oil is also rich in anti-inflammatory polyphenols 15, and it's been shown to promote gut health 16.
